Xenogard is a Dragon Pal in Palworld with 110 base HP, 120 Attack and 130 Defence. Its strongest base skill is Mining Lv4, ranking 33 of the 57 Pals with Mining suitability. It can be ridden at 1200 sprint speed, 28 of 111 mounts.

Its hardest-hitting move is Dragon Meteor at 600 power on a 30s cooldown, learned at level 70. It also learns Dragon Cannon (1), Dragon Burst (7), Air Blade (15), Dragon Breath (22), Icicle Line (30), Comet Strike (40) and Beam Slicer (50).

The drop worth farming Xenogard for is Meteorite Fragment, at 100% for 5–12 per kill — though other sources of Meteorite Fragment may be quicker. It also drops High Quality Pal Oil.
Xenogard cannot be bred.
Xenogard has 110 HP and 130 defence. It takes double damage from Ice, which decides most of the fight before it starts.
